## Thumbnail Queue Drain (Pictorell)

If the thumbnail generation queue backs up past 10k items, pause the ingest workers, scale renderers to six replicas, and let the backlog drain before resuming. Do not purge the queue; originals are not re-fetched automatically. Record the drain duration in the release notes, and note the active worker build using the token below.

session token of fawep-tageg = htk4_82d8

The Fennelwick mobile app ships crash reports through the Gravelpath pipeline, which batches symbolicated traces every fifteen minutes and posts summaries to the Triage board. Ownership sits with the Client Reliability pod; Mira Oduvane handles ingestion, and Tomas Reckler owns the symbolication workers. For dashboard gaps or missing dSYM uploads, file a ticket under the GRAVEL component first. If a pipeline stall blocks a release cut, escalate directly rather than waiting for triage. Reach the pod at the address below.

escalation mailbox, kagef-kawef: frador_zorix@tolvaqlabs.internal

Hi team,

Before I hand off the 3.2 release, please note the humidity sensor drift reported on Verdana controllers in the Elmbrook trial site. Drift exceeds 4% after roughly ten days of continuous operation; firmware 3.2.1 adds an automatic recalibration cycle every 72 hours. Support should advise growers to install 3.2.1 and trigger a manual recalibration once. The hotfix bundle must be verified before distribution, so I'm including the signing key used for the 3.2.1 packages below.

release key, fahof-yagap: bky3_m5d

Quick heads-up on Pinwheel UI versioning: we cut a minor release every sprint, and anything touching component props needs a changeset file in the PR. No changeset, no merge — the bot will nag you. Majors are rare and go through the design council first. The full policy, with examples of what counts as breaking, lives on the internal page below.

wiki page, bahip-yahip: https://grafana.qirvanlabs.corp/browse/display/projects/cc3a1b9dbfc9